Online Speed Radar at Chandigarh

In a major development to aware the drivers on road to reign in their speed within the prescribed speed limit, Chandigarh Traffic Police has installed online speed sensing radar. The main objective of the installed radar on the dividing road near Sector 9 and 10 is to control over-speeding vehicles that lead to major collisions resulting in fatal accidents.

The online speed radar is an interactive digital signboard which displays the speed of the approaching vehicles. It reads ‘slow down’ when the speed crosses the prescribed speed limit. The installed online speed radar is a 40-inch digital screen that will tell the driver their present speed. If the speed crosses the prescribed limit the radar prefixed with night vision camera will automatically click the image of the over-speeding car and send it to the Traffic Headquarters in Chandigarh. Thus the violator will be liable for legal action as an e-challan will be sent to his residence.
